The City of St. Pete Beach, Florida, is seeking bids for commercial diving services. Bids must be submitted electronically via Bonfire by April 8, 2026, at 9:00 AM EST. An optional pre-bid meeting will be held on March 18, 2026. Questions must be submitted in writing by March 25, 2026. The contract will be for 3 years with 2 additional 1-year extensions if agreed upon by the city and vendor. The contractor must provide emergency maintenance services within 24 hours of the city's request. Failure to adhere to the schedule or meet performance standards may result in penalties, including a 5% reduction in payment for delayed work per day. All reports must be submitted in a digital format (PDF or Word) within ten 10 days of completing each maintenance cycle.

The US Department of Commerce's NTIA-ITS needs 400 short videos (5 seconds each) filmed with 16 different types of modern cameras (including DSLRs, smartphones, etc. ) in 25 diverse scenarios. The videos will be used to validate no-reference (NR) video metrics. The vendor will choose the scenarios and cameras, with input from NTIA-ITS. The footage will be distributed on the Consumer Digital Video Library (CDVL) for research and development purposes only, no commercial applications. The videos must be in MP4 format and named with a clear convention. The vendor must provide the footage and rights to use and distribute the footage freely on CDVL.
